Nottingham Forest are eyeing Dinamo Zagreb keeper Dominik Livakovic.

The 28-year-old starred for Croatia at the World Cup, helping his nation see of Brazil in a penalty shoot-out before they were knocked out in the semi-final by eventual winners Argentina.

Forest are looking to sign a keeper after Dean Henderson suffered a thigh injury which is set to rule him out for a month.

Forest had previously attempted a move for Livakovic in the summer.

They are now considering him, along with two or three other keepers as they look bring someone in by the end of the January window, says the Daily Mail.
